What are your contributions to the team?
-
Handle core and warranty issues and programs
-
Initiate stock transport orders as required
-
Contact external vendor to determine if customer is enrolled in special programs, including warranty
-
Confirm external vendor is charging correct price per contract
-
Negotiate timely delivery of product to meet customer needs
-
Assist in training co-workers on applicable systems and supplier programs
-
May be responsible for taking end-to-end ownership of an assigned program, process, or area
-
May be responsible for training and mentoring less-experienced employees on systems, processes, and supplier programs
-
May be responsible for coordinating with buyers and external vendors on contractual and supply issues
-
May be responsible for providing occasional leadership support and coverage for management
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ities:
-
Working knowledge of inventory planning and analysis
-
Working knowledge of parts procurement
-
Working knowledge of computers to input and retrieve data for Inventory Management
-
Working knowledge of facility layout and building locations
-
Working knowledge of Repair Station System inventory processes
-
Working knowledge of aircraft parts and terminology
-
Working knowledge of internal and external supplier programs
How to thrive in this role?
-
You have a minimum of 5 years of experience in aviation or material/parts environment or other demonstrated equivalent experience
-
Training or equivalent experience with an MRP system
-
Minimum of 2 or more years experience in inventory forecasting and analysis
-
Experience driving KPIs and resolving supplier or material issues (preferred)
-
Ability to read and interpret technical or mechanical prints (preferred)
